Fleury was sent to Minnesota from Chicago on Monday in exchange for a conditional 2022 second-round pick, Pierre LeBrun of The Athletic reports.
EDGE Analysis
Fleury has logged 45 games for the Hawks this season in which he is 19-21-5 with four shutouts and a 2.95 GAA. With Minnesota, the Flower will have the opportunity to supplant Cam Talbot as the preferred option in goal. Considering he has played in 162 playoff games over his 15-year NHL career, which includes three Stanley Cup championships, Fleury certainly would bring a wealth of experience to a postseason run for the Wild.

Fleury surrendered five goals on 31 shots in Sunday's 6-4 loss to the Jets. The sixth goal was an empty-netter.
EDGE Analysis
If this was Fleury's last game as a Blackhawk, he went out quietly, as the Jets poured four past him in the second period. The 37-year-old has limited opponents to three or fewer goals in five of his last seven outings, going 3-3-1 in that span. For the season, he's at 19-21-5 with a 2.95 GAA and a .908 save percentage in 45 games. If he's not traded, he'll likely be the starter Wednesday versus the Ducks or Thursday versus the Kings as the Blackhawks head out west.

Fleury made 46 saves on 48 shots in a 2-1 loss to the Bruins on Tuesday.
EDGE Analysis
Fleury really did more than his part in this one, but the Blackhawks put up just 20 shots of their own against Linus Ullmark. The veteran netminder has now won each of his last three starts, allowing three goals or less in each. He very well could be pulling a new sweater over his head soon.

Fleury stopped 20 shots in a 6-3 win over the Senators on Saturday.
EDGE Analysis
Connor Brown beat him on a shorthanded goal in the first, and Thomas Chabot's long shot fooled him that period, too. Then Nick Paul beat him from the right circle on a somewhat awkward semi-breakaway. Fleury looked a little rusty on a couple of the goals, but a win is a win. Trade rumors continue to swirl around the Flower, who has a 10-team trade list. But there are many who think that list will go out the window in favor of a team with the best chance for him to win. The trade deadline is Monday, March 21.

Fleury stopped 29 of 32 shots in Tuesday's 8-3 win over the Ducks.
EDGE Analysis
The Blackhawks established a 5-0 lead after one period, allowing Fleury to put it in cruise for the rest of the game. The Ducks' three goals came in a span of 3:26 in the second period, but Fleury regained his composure quickly to quiet their comeback effort. The 37-year-old improved to 18-20-4 with a 2.92 GAA and a .908 save percentage through 42 appearances. He's won just two of his last six outings, so he'll look to carry some momentum into Thursday's road game in Boston.

Fleury allowed six goals on 32 shots in Sunday's 6-3 loss to the Lightning.
EDGE Analysis
Fleury did well through two periods to keep the game close, but the Lightning blitzed him for three goals in 32 seconds early in the third. He's now 1-3-1 in his last five appearances, with Sunday's loss being the worst one he's suffered in a while. The 37-year-old is at 17-20-4 with a 2.91 GAA and a .908 save percentage in 41 games overall. The Blackhawks' next game is Tuesday versus the Ducks.
